Stoke 'have yet to prove themselves against top sides'

The Sentinel

|

October 30, 2025

STOKE City still have to prove themselves against teams at the right end of the Championship if they want to last the pace this season, says EFL pundit Ali Maxwell.

Fifth-placed Stoke have taken 20 points out of a possible 24 against clubs who currently sit in the bottom half but have one point out of a possible 12 against clubs currently in the top half; an away draw with Middlesbrough.

They will have a chance to address that in upcoming home games against fourthplaced Bristol City (Saturday, 3pm) and leaders Coventry City (Saturday, November 8, 3pm), either side of a midweek trip to Gary Rowett's 19th-placed Oxford.
